Selective binding of an organoruthenium complex to G-rich human telomeric sequence by tandem mass spectrometry.

Yiyu ChengWenjuan ZengYang ChengJishuai ZhangTao ZouKui WuFuyi Wang
Published in: Rapid communications in mass spectrometry : RCM (2018)
This is the first report of using top-down MS to characterize the interactions of organometallic ruthenium(II) complexes and human telomeric DNA. Thymine can be thermodynamically competitive with guanine for binding to ruthenium complexes even at low reaction molar ratio, which inspired us to explore in greater depth the significance of thymine binding.
